Culture & SocietyWhat is the meaning of Opinion in the Bible?
The term 'opinion' appears five times in the Bible, denoting knowledge, division, party affiliation, or unsettled views, thereby underscoring the necessity of choosing between opposing perspectives.
SIGNIFICANCE
Understanding this concept clarifies how biblical authors distinguished between personal conjecture and authoritative truth, helping readers identify when a passage addresses subjective human reasoning versus objective divine instruction.
